The tour begins with a behind-the-scenes exploration of Second Sight Spirits’ facilities. Visitors get to see the custom-made still and learn about the distillation process from start to finish. The guide shares stories of how the distillery was built and the methods used to craft their spirits.
This part of the experience emphasizes craftsmanship and innovation, revealing how two childhood friends created a working distillery through luck, bartering, and Craigslist finds. These tales add a personal touch to the technical details, making the process accessible and engaging for all participants.

The tour concludes with a tasting session that includes signature Oak Eye Kentucky Bourbon, along with a selection of fine rums and moonshines. The hazelnut liqueur is a popular choice among visitors, offering a sweet, nutty flavor that stands out.
Tastings are conducted in a relaxed setting, letting visitors appreciate the distinct characteristics of each spirit. The guide explains the flavor profiles and production methods behind each sample, providing a deeper understanding of what makes Kentucky spirits unique.
A notable aspect of this tour is the storytelling about the founders of Second Sight Spirits. Visitors learn how two childhood friends managed to build their distillery through luck, bartering, and even Craigslist finds. These stories infuse the experience with personality and charm, making it more than just a technical overview.
The guide shares entertaining circus tales that add a whimsical touch, making the experience both informative and fun. This narrative approach helps visitors connect with the passion and ingenuity behind the distillery.
